3 Features and Functions<br />

A sequence may invoke another sequence, but may not invoke itself<br />

recursively. In addition, the number of invocations is limited to four<br />

levels of nesting and this is enforced at the time of execution.<br />

Exceeding the limit will abort the sequence and an error will <br />

be generated.<br />

At the time of sequence definition, a sequence may reference another<br />

undefined sequence; however, at the time of execution an error will be<br />

generated if an undefined sequence is invoked.<br />

Up to 500 unique sequences can be stored in non- volatile memory.<br />

Each sequence is limited to 1024 bytes.<br />

While a scan is running (see “Scanning” on page 108), the instrument<br />

prevents use of all channels in banks that contain one or more<br />

channels in the specified scan list (these channels are dedicated to <br />

the scan). Therefore, if a sequence attempts to operate a channel in <br />

a scanned bank, an error is generated and the entire sequence will <br />

be discarded.<br />

If the command overlap function is enabled, all switching operations<br />

within the sequence follow the overlapping rules. If the command<br />

overlap function is disabled, all commands within the sequence are<br />

processed in a serial fashion in the exact order in which they are<br />

received. Note, however, that within a single command containing a<br />

parameter (e.g., ROUT:CLOSE (@1001:1010)), the order of the<br />

individual switch operations is not guaranteed.<br />

Remote Interface Operation: The following command defines a sequence<br />

named “MYSEQ_1”, which closes several channels on the module in slot 1<br />

and opens a single channel on the module in slot 2.<br />

ROUT:SEQ:DEF MYSEQ_1,"ROUT:CLOS (@1001:1009);OPEN (@2001)"<br />
